XnViewMP (v1.6.3) starts with a file from memory when launched from taskbar or directly from exe – that is, when it's actually started without any image file. Happens only if last session had ended in fullscreen viewer mode.

Addition: tabs left when exiting from fullscreen viewer mode pile up if more images are opened directly with "start with file > start fullscreen" option on – gotta switch to non-fullscreen view and close all tabs to make XnView start the next blank session from a designated folder in "no file" mode.

I know I should've tested everything before posting, but here's some more:
- file memory is not cleared when OS is restarted
+ file memory is promptly cleared if XnMP is closed with [Ctrl + W] instead of [Esc] (requires the option to close when last tab is closed)

Re: Start with no file – last session's file is opened
'Settings>General>Save session on program exit'?
